About Glenthorne

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

Glenthorne is a detached house in Hambrook, Chichester, Chichester (PO18 8RF). It has a recorded floor area of 178 m² (around 1916 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band F. The latest certificate (May 2020) shows a D (score 62),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since February 2013. Between certificates, wall efficiency dropped from Good to Average and lighting dropped from Very Good to Good.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 78).

Held since October 2006 — that's 20 years off the open market, well above the local norm. At 178 m² the property is well over the postcode median (110 m² across 30 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Today's modelled estimate of £864,000 sits 130.4% above the 2006 sale of £375,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£196/sq ft) was about 30.8% below the postcode norm. One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2007. Past consents include an extension, a porch and partial demolition,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ved.
